Change since 2011 is not available for this village.
The 2020 Mission Antyodaya survey recorded a population of 2,528
— exactly the Census 2011 figure. That happens in about 15% of villages
nationally, where the surveyor appears to have carried the old number forward
rather than counting afresh. Showing “0% growth” here would be
reporting a number nobody measured, so we don't.

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25
XV Finance Commission grant for
Chigalli panchayat, Mundgod zila parishad.
These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at
hol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village
sp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.
Opening balance
₹29.54 lakh
Received from state (auto-transfer)
₹14.77 lakh
Received directly
—
Spent
₹27.19 lakh
Unspent at year end
₹17.11 lakh
Untied (basic grant)
opened ₹13.57 lakh · received ₹5.91 lakh · spent ₹9.20 lakh · left ₹10.27 lakh
Tied (earmarked)
opened ₹15.97 lakh · received ₹8.86 lakh · spent ₹17.99 lakh · left ₹6.84 lakh
Source: eGramSwaraj, as reported by the panchayat. Untied and tied
together make up the totals above.
